Keynote Presentation by Joe Theismann “Challenge of Change”
Drawing from personal experience, Joe Theismann knows how to deal with the Challenge of Change. On November 18, 1985, he was on top of his game -- a two-time Pro Bowl player and the most productive quarterback in the history of the Washington Redskins. Later that evening, he found himself in a hospital bed with a compound fracture to his leg, shattering both his career and his boyhood dream. At age thirty-five, he was faced with starting over his personal life and professional career. In this stirring presentation, individuals and organizations learn how to tackle change by keeping a positive mental outlook and committing to a vision that guides you to the top.

Keynote Presentation by Mike Jensen “What Lies Ahead in a Turbulent Economic Era”
Mike Jensen’s speeches are based on 40 years as an Emmy Award-winning economic correspondent and editor. He traveled the world covering every major business and financial story of our time for The New York Times and then for NBC News. Jensen shares his thoughts on the latest economic challenges and what is ahead for an embattled Wall Street, average Americans and corporate America. His message includes a steadfast believe that the U.S. has the resources to recover from the economic downturn due to its hard-working labor force, capital, technology and leadership. In this engaging presentation the legendary Jensen laces his talk with compelling data and humorous anecdotes from his career in front of NBC cameras.
